In the match of the 20th round of Serie A, Inter Milan will go to visit Cremonese.
"Cremonese"Davide Ballardini's team managed to score an important point on the road in their last match in the fight for survival.
On January 23, Cremonese was able to draw with Bologna with a score of 1:1. At the same time, all the most interesting things for the fans happened already in the second half. Bologna looked much more active in attack, but this evening Marco Carnesecchi played quite reliably, who more than once helped out Cremonese. In the 50th minute, the Tigers managed to earn a penalty, which was confidently implemented by David Okereke. However, "Bologna" was able to recoup very quickly, it happened already in the 55th minute due to not the best actions of Vlad Kirikesh, who cut the ball into his own goal. Further, Cremonese has already managed to play defensively and still get at least one point.
After this match, Cremonese had only eight points, and thus Davide Ballardini's team remained in last place in the standings.
InterBut Simone Inzaghi's team, after winning the Italian Super Cup, lost extremely unexpectedly on their field to an average opponent.
On January 23, Inter lost 0-1 to Empoli. At the same time, already in the first half, the Milan club remained in the minority, Milan Shkrinyar received a second yellow card in the 40th minute. Inter also worked unsuccessfully in completing the attacks and as a result, only one shot was struck on the opponent's goal during the entire match. Empoli managed to score their goal in the 66th minute, but the Milan club could not get together to pull the game out.
After this failure, 37 points remained in the asset of Inter, and thus the Milan club now shares 3-5 places in the standings with Lazio and Roma in Rome.
Inter and Cremonese last played against each other on August 30 as part of the fourth round of Serie A. Then the Milan club turned out to be stronger on its own field with a score of 3:1.
